The University of Arizona’s San Xavier research mine in Sahuarita has been the site of a lot of activity. Both the mining industry and federal government see it as an asset for studying new technologies amid a surge in demand for U.S. critical mineral production.
In February, the federal government and Arizona Legislature dedicated close to $4 million to test a mineral waste recovery and processing facility at San Xavier.
On Sept. 9, the Department of Energy announced a $20 million grant to help expand and modernize the mine for student research and industry collaboration…
